Great Company with One Thing Holding Them Back

Anonymous employee
Recommend
CEO approval
Business Outlook

Pros

One of the best companies I have worked for. Great benefits. Tuition reimbursement, 6% 401k match, great vision and health insurance. Fair pay given that its Worcester. Slightly under compensated compared to similar roles closer to Boston. Fantastic work/life balance. Extremely positive energy work environment. I have worked in toxic environments before and this company really highlights how toxic many other companies truly are! Would very much recommend Hanover to family and friends.

Cons

Truly the only down side to working at the Hanover is the IT support. It is so pathetically bad that I couldn't give my review a 5 * and I truly love the company. I honestly waste about 4-8 hours a WEEK speaking with the outsourced call center that will keep you on the phone for an hour simply having you restart your computer over and over. Google is better tech support than The Hanovers call center (the 4's as its known). The actual in person tech help is great but unfortunately, the only way to get that kind of support is by going into the help desk in person. I have brought this complaint up to my manager and team and the common response is "Yeah, that's the 4's for you." Support calls sound like you are talking through a cup phone, they have extremely limited knowledge of what they are doing and there is no real sense of urgency if you have a time sensitive demand. Again, I love this company, it is the best company I have ever worked for in almost every way except the tech support. Easily the worst tech support I have ever experienced. If The Hanover Insurance Group had a halfway competent IT support system, I would review them 6 out of 5 stars.
